Output 5c896575a51603ea9ea3d0705a1af2eba4cbb0ad69d3bcf689ee1b501e293804:80

value
2066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 87f99ea64f39a1131d3e906de49fa9e8ec84ee105451570c8e6880726e27aa9e
address
bc1pslueafj08xs3x8f7jpk7f8afarkgfmss23g4wrywdzq8ym38420q89na5l
transaction
5c896575a51603ea9ea3d0705a1af2eba4cbb0ad69d3bcf689ee1b501e293804
spent
true